Unparanoid
adj
adj ·Rare ·Advanced level
Definitions
Adjective
- 1 Not paranoid.
"Behind the plaque a brass and jaunty Joyce re-juggles book, stick and cigarette, defiantly dandy, unparanoid at last beneath his canopy of ferns."

Etymology
From un- + paranoid.
